Equipment Costs for Vivint Security System
One of the primary expenses when installing a Vivint Security System is the cost of equipment. The system includes multiple components such as a central control panel, door and window sensors, motion detectors, smart locks, video doorbells, and indoor/outdoor cameras.
The average price for equipment ranges between $600 and $1,500 depending on the size of the property and the number of devices chosen. High-end models with advanced features like facial recognition cameras or smart thermostats can increase the total hardware cost.
Vivint offers customizable packages that allow customers to select the devices they need. While basic packages start with minimal devices, adding additional sensors or cameras incrementally raises the price.
Installation Fees and Flexibility
Vivint specializes in professional installation, ensuring systems are properly configured and secure. Installation fees typically range from $0 to $200, with many customers qualifying for free or discounted installation promotions.
Professional installation is recommended to maximize system performance and reliability. Self-installation is less common with Vivint due to the complexity of their smart home integrations.
Monthly Monitoring Service Costs
Vivint’s alarm monitoring service is a key component of their security offering. Monthly fees typically range from $30 to $50. This covers 24/7 professional monitoring, which automatically alerts emergency responders if an alarm is triggered.
Monitoring plans may include additional features such as home automation control, video storage, and system alerts via mobile apps, potentially influencing monthly costs.
Average Total Cost Over Time
When considering the system’s lifetime expenses, it is important to account for both initial and ongoing costs. For most American households, the first-year total cost ranges from $960 to $2,100, combining equipment price, installation fees, and 12 months of monitoring service.
The table below details this overall first-year cost estimate:
| Expense Category | Low-End Estimate | High-End Estimate |
|---|---|---|
| Equipment | $600 | $1,500 |
| Installation | $0 | $200 |
| Monthly Monitoring (12 months) | $360 ($30 x 12 months) | $600 ($50 x 12 months) |
| Total First-Year Cost | $960 | $2,100 |
Cost Variations by Home Size and System Complexity
The size of the home and the desired system complexity play major roles in determining the total cost. Larger homes usually require more sensors and cameras, pushing equipment prices higher.
- Small apartments or condos: May only require basic equipment costing $600 to $900.
- Medium-sized homes (2,000 – 3,000 sq. ft.): Average costs range from $900 to $1,300 due to more devices.
- Large homes (3,000+ sq. ft.): Can exceed $1,500 in equipment expense to cover all entry points and areas.
System features such as smart locks, security cameras with video storage, or environmental sensors (smoke, carbon monoxide) also add to the cost.
Comparing Vivint Costs With Competitors
Vivint often costs more upfront compared to DIY security systems like Simplisafe or Ring. The professional installation and high-end equipment contribute to the higher price point. However, Vivint’s advanced automation and integration features can justify these costs for tech-savvy customers.
| System | Typical Equipment Cost | Monitoring Fees | Installation |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vivint | $600 – $1,500 | $30 – $50/month | $0 – $200 |
| Simplisafe | $200 – $1,000 | $15 – $30/month | DIY or professional available |
| Ring | $150 – $500 | $10 – $20/month | DIY installation |
Additional Costs to Consider
Some Vivint users may incur additional costs beyond the basic package and monitoring fees. These include:
- Contract cancellation fees: Early termination fees often apply if customers end service before contract expiration, sometimes $500 or more.
- Upgrade fees: Adding devices or updating hardware can add to equipment costs.
- Smart home integration: Additional smart home products such as thermostats and lighting controls may incur extra charges.
Payment Options and Financing
Vivint often offers financing plans to reduce upfront costs, allowing customers to pay monthly for equipment alongside monitoring fees. Financing terms typically span 24 to 60 months, with interest rates depending on creditworthiness.
This option makes Vivint more accessible but can increase total cost due to interest. Thoroughly reviewing financing terms is essential before committing.
